Former managing director of post house Rushes joins film laboratory on full-time basis

image0

Film laboratory Cinelab London has appointed former Rushes boss Joce Capper as creative director. 

Since the closure of Rushes, Capper has spent the last 18 months management consulting for Supernova Heights, working for a number of companies in the media industry including Cinelab London.

Now, she will take up Cinelab role full-time, charged with driving growth in both film and digital post production services.

Part of her remit will also be to help educate the industry and the next generation of filmmakers on the skills and craft needed when shooting on film.

Cinelab London has been a driving force in re-energising the use of film and busting common misconceptions of working in the medium, as well as the development of the restoration, archiving and digital post production departments.
